Ylia

A composer, DJ, and keyboardist, she cut her teeth at breakbeat raves in Andalusia in the 2000s while studying classical piano at the conservatory. She later moved to Barcelona to study modern composition and arrangements at the Taller de Músics. Her live performances explore contemplative electronica, while her DJ sets are bursts of energy. She has also excelled as a soundtrack composer, such as the one for Isaki Lacuesta's film Segundo Premio.

Susana Hernández, known artistically as YLIA, is a multifaceted artist: producer, DJ and explorer of sound. She runs the Animah Records label and shines both in her solo work and in her collaborative projects. She has played on stages like MIRA and Mutek in Barcelona, DGTL in Amsterdam and Transmusicales in Rennes, delivering hypnotic, elegant and deeply suggestive sessions. Her work spans multiple disciplines: she composes for dance and theatre, having formed part of Niño de Elche's live band on several tours, handling synthesizers and keyboards. In Ame Agaru (Balmat, 2023), her second and most recent album, she crystallises her free and versatile approach to sound in a record imbued with diffuse melancholy.
